Given a x-by-x matrix filled with zeros (x is odd and > 3). Use 3s to draw a number 3 into it! Like this:
x = 5, y =
3 3 3 3 3
0 0 0 0 3
3 3 3 3 3
0 0 0 0 3
3 3 3 3 3
x = 7, y =
3 3 3 3 3 3 3
0 0 0 0 0 0 3
0 0 0 0 0 0 3
3 3 3 3 3 3 3
0 0 0 0 0 0 3
0 0 0 0 0 0 3
3 3 3 3 3 3 3
